Product Overview

The Parker Series F is an industrial flow control valve with automatic reverse free flow, designed to provide precise flow adjustment and shut-off in one direction while permitting full flow in the opposite direction.

Parker’s official Colorflow® catalog identifies Series F as a family of flow control valves rather than conventional check valves. The two-step needle provides fine adjustment at low flow during the first three turns and progressively opens toward full flow during the following three turns. A Colorflow® reference scale provides a visual indication for setting and repeatability.

The Series F range covers:

  • F200: 3 GPM
  • F400: 5 GPM
  • F600: 8 GPM
  • F800: 15 GPM
  • F1200: 25 GPM
  • F1600: 40 GPM
  • F2000: 70 GPM
  • F2400: 100 GPM

Parker also specifies steel, brass and selected stainless-steel body configurations. Internal components include a 316 stainless-steel spring and 416 stainless-steel needle, poppet and retainer. Parker’s fully guided poppet construction is designed to provide smoother opening and closing than conventional ball-check constructions.

For OEM replacement and retrofit projects, Series F valves can be engineered for in-place interchangeability according to flow capacity, connection type, body material and operating pressure, with 100% simulated working-condition testing prior to shipment.

Key Technical Advantages

1. Adjustable Throttling with Reverse Full Flow

Series F combines adjustable flow restriction in one direction with automatic unrestricted flow in the opposite direction, reducing component count in circuits that require directional speed control.

2. Two-Stage Needle Adjustment

The first three turns provide fine low-flow adjustment, while the next three turns progressively open the valve toward full flow.

3. Colorflow® Setting Reference

The visible color-band scale provides a repeatable reference for commissioning and maintenance, reducing the time required to restore a previous setting.

4. Fully Guided Poppet

Parker uses fully guided poppets rather than conventional ball-check construction, supporting smoother opening and closing and reducing distortion of seats and springs.

5. Stainless Internal Components

The 416 stainless-steel needle, poppet and retainer, together with the 316 stainless-steel spring, provide a robust internal construction for repeated industrial adjustment cycles.

6. Wide Flow Range

The family scales from 11 L/min to 379 L/min across the specified F200–F2400 range, covering approximately 3 to 100 GPM.

7. OEM Setting Protection

Applicable Series F configurations support a tamperproof option to prevent unintended or unauthorized changes to the flow setting.

Expert Maintenance Tips

1. Record the Original Setting

Use the Colorflow reference scale to document the original knob/stem position before maintenance, then verify actual flow and actuator speed after reinstallation.

2. Confirm Body Material Before Pressure Qualification

Do not use one pressure figure for every Series F size. Brass and steel configurations have different pressure ratings, while the larger F1600/F2000/F2400 sizes are specified with steel bodies and lower maximum pressure than the smaller 345-bar steel range.

3. Verify Connection Type

Confirm NPTF, SAE, BSPT or BSPP requirements before ordering. The flow-size code alone does not define the complete connection configuration.

4. Avoid Abrupt Adjustment

Make incremental needle adjustments and monitor flow, pressure drop, actuator speed and hydraulic temperature during commissioning.

5. Inspect Needle, Poppet and Spring

Abnormal flow instability or adjustment problems should prompt inspection of the needle, poppet, spring and contamination condition. Parker specifies stainless-steel internal components but does not make the valve immune to hydraulic contamination.

6. Select the Correct Seal Compound

Confirm Nitrile or Fluorocarbon seals against actual fluid and temperature requirements. The verified temperature ranges are -40 to +121 °C for Nitrile and -26 to +205 °C for Fluorocarbon.
